Three consecutive precipitation extremes emerged in November 2021, including India-Sri Lanka flooding, East Asian blizzard, and Canadian floods. Why the catastrophic events occurred successively and whether they will become more frequent as global warming continues are unknown. Here we show they are organized by an intraseasonal Asian/North American (ANA) teleconnection consisting of two cross-Pacific wave trains fortified by dipolar diabatic heating anomalies (“wet India-dry Philippines”).
